[Alpha Biz= Paul Lee] SEOUL, May 26 — Lotte Energy Materials announced it will sell its subsidiary Lotte Ecowall as part of a strategy to strengthen its core copper foil business.

The company said it has signed a share purchase agreement with a private equity firm to divest a 90% stake in Lotte Ecowall for approximately KRW 170.8 billion, with the transaction expected to close on July 7. Lotte Ecowall is a leading domestic player in curtain wall construction.

Lotte Energy Materials plans to use the divestment to focus on enhancing competitiveness in its copper foil operations, a key material for electronic circuits and batteries. The company is expanding production capacity at its Iksan plant, aiming to increase output from 3,700 tons to 16,000 tons by 2027, particularly targeting demand from AI-related applications.
